python中open多種打開方式記錄

w:以只的方式打開文件,文件存在則覆蓋,不存在則創建;

w+:以讀寫的方式打開文件,文件存在則覆蓋,不存在則創建;

wb:以只寫的方式打開文件寫入二進制數據,文件存在則覆蓋,不存在則創建;

wb+:以讀寫的方式打開文件寫入二進制數據,文件存在則覆蓋,不存在則創建;

r:以只讀的方式打開文件,文件不存在則報錯;

r+:以讀寫的方式打開文件,文件不存在則報錯;

rb:以只讀方式打開文件讀取二進制數據,文件不存在則報錯;

rb+:以讀寫方式打開文件操作二進制數據,文件不存在則報錯;

a:打開文件用於追加,新寫入的內容會被置於已存在內容之後,若文件不存在則會創建文件;

a+:打開文件用於讀寫,新寫入的內容會被置於已存在內容之後,若文件不存在則會創建文件;

ab:打開文件用於追加二進制數據,新寫入的內容會被置於已存在內容之後,若文件不存在則會創建文件;

ab+:打開文件用於讀寫二進制數據,新寫入的內容會被置於已存在內容之後,若文件不存在則會創建文件;

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章